Imtech announces exclusive 10 years cooperation agreement with Airbus
Royal Imtech N.V. (IM-AE, technical services provider in and outside Europe) announces an exclusive 10 years cooperation agreement with aircraft manufacturer Airbus for the implementation of new drying technology in Airbus’ drying halls worldwide. Imtech’s innovative drying technology allows several types of Airbus aircrafts to be dried twice as fast, which reduces aircraft production time. At the same time, this new technology delivers savings of 45% on energy for heating and 50% for electricity. In addition, there is a 50% reduction in CO2 emissions.

Innovative drying technology
The essence of the new Imtech drying technology is this: instead of intensive transfer of warm air over a long period in a huge drying hall, aircrafts now undergo tailor-made drying (according to aircraft type) in a compact environment with special ‘drying covers’ manufactured by Imtech. These are air filled textile hoses which are placed around the aircraft. The hot air in the hoses enables the painted areas to be heated immediately and evenly. This technique makes it possible to dry Airbus aircrafts – for example the aircraft A320 family – in a much more targeted way, making it unnecessary to heat entire drying halls. The Imtech Smart Drying System meets exact requirements to allow the heating and drying process to take place in the shortest time and as energy-efficiently as possible. Compared with the conventional technology used by all aircraft manufacturers until now, this has many advantages – as far as production time as well as operating costs, the environment and energy saving are concerned.
